China to probe four rural banks for suspected treasury bond manipulation

A financial market association under China's central bank said on Wednesday it will investigate four rural commercial banks over suspected manipulation in the treasuries market, as Beijing steps up efforts to cool a sizzling bond rally.

The National Association of Financial Market Institutional Investors (NAFMII) said in a statement the banks - all based in eastern Jiangsu province - "were suspected of manipulating prices and transferring benefits in the secondary market trading of treasury bonds".

The four banks are Changshu Rural Commercial Bank (601128.SS), Kunshan Rural Commercial Bank, Jiangsu Suzhou Rural Commercial Bank Co (603323.SS) and Jiangnan Rural Commercial Bank, according to the statement.
